What is structural warranty insurance? Also known as latent defects insurance, structural warranty insurance is a type of policy that covers defects in new buildings for a set period following completion, usually 10 or 12 years.
A structural warranty is provided by the builder of the home and covers workmanship and building materials as related to windows, siding, plumbing systems, the homes foundation and more.
Structural Defects Its your builders responsibility to ensure the property is free from major defects for six years after the builds completion.

Typically, a builders warranty is provided by the construction company or contractor who built the house, and it covers certain types of foundation repairs for one year. However, some builders offer extended warranty options that last 210 years.

What is a structural defects warranty? Structural Defects Warranty protects against defects in newly built or converted and refurbished residential developments. It can also be known as latent defects insurance. It also protects against the potential cost of rebuilding and rectifying any defects that arise.
ing to HUD standards, a structural warranty covers specific types of structural defects: actual physical damage to load-bearing elements of a home that result in failure of its load-bearing function to the extent that a home becomes unsafe, unsanitary, or otherwise unlivable.

Seven-Year Warranty These include: Defects in work or materials that affect a structural loadbearing element of the home, resulting in an actual structural failure. Defects in work or materials that materially compromise a structural loadbearing element of the home, even if failure has not occurred or is not imminent.
